Zygomycosis in solid organ transplant recipients: a prospective, matched case-control study to assess risks for

Abstract

Insights

Solid organ transplant recipients with zygomycosis face risks including renal failure and diabetes. Treatment success was 60%, with liposomal amphotericin B showing superior outcomes.

Area of Science:

  • Medical Mycology
  • Transplant Infectious Diseases
  • Immunocompromised Host Infections

Background:

  • Zygomycosis in solid organ transplant (SOT) recipients remains poorly defined, especially with modern immunosuppression and antifungal therapies.
  • Understanding risk factors and outcomes is crucial for managing this opportunistic infection.

Purpose of the Study:

  • To define clinical characteristics, risks, and outcomes of zygomycosis in SOT recipients.
  • To identify factors associated with zygomycosis development and treatment success.

Main Methods:

  • A matched case-controlled study prospectively followed SOT recipients with zygomycosis.
  • The primary outcome was treatment success at 90 days, defined as complete or partial response.

Main Results:

  • Renal failure, diabetes, and prior voriconazole/caspofungin use increased zygomycosis risk; tacrolimus use decreased risk.
  • Liver transplant recipients had higher rates of disseminated disease and earlier onset post-transplant.
  • Treatment success was 60%; renal failure and disseminated disease predicted failure, while surgical resection improved success.

Conclusions:

  • Identified risks for zygomycosis and disseminated disease in SOT recipients offer insights for biological understanding.
  • Optimizing outcomes requires recognizing specific risk factors and tailoring treatment strategies, including the use of liposomal amphotericin B.
